Eating More Plant-Based Protein Could Reduce Risk of Chronic Kidney Disease

Chronic kidney disease (CKD) presents a significant health challenge, affecting approximately 15% of American adults, or around 37 million individuals, according to the Centers for Disease Control and Prevention (CDC). CKD is characterized by a gradual deterioration of kidney function over time, elevating the risk of severe health issues such as stroke, heart attacks, anemia, and more. Recent research, published in the American Journal of Kidney Diseases, now suggests a potential solution to mitigate this risk—increased consumption of plant-based protein. Plant-Based Protein and Kidney Health: A Promising Link

The influence of dietary protein on kidney health has long been recognized by experts. However, the groundbreaking research led by Seung Hyeok Han, MD, PhD, and his team proposes that the source of dietary protein, whether plant or animal-based, may hold significant implications for kidney well-being. Preclinical trials have hinted at a potential advantage of plant-based protein in reducing inflammation—a key factor in kidney health.

Notably, the current guidelines from organizations like Kidney Disease: Improving Global Outcomes (KDIGO) and the National Kidney Foundation’s Kidney Disease Outcomes Quality Initiative (KDOQI) do not explicitly specify whether plant or animal protein is superior for individuals with CKD. However, emerging research suggests that this distinction may indeed matter.

The Study: Unveiling the Benefits of Plant-Based Protein

To unravel the potential advantages of plant-based protein for kidney health, Han and his team embarked on a study involving over 117,000 participants enrolled in the U.K.’s Biobank study—a comprehensive wellness research cohort. Importantly, none of the subjects had a history of chronic kidney disease, and their glomerular filtration rates (an indicator of kidney function) ranged from early-stage kidney disease to healthy levels.

The study’s objective was to ascertain the correlation between plant-based protein intake and the development of CKD. Over an average follow-up period of 9.9 years, the results revealed a remarkable trend. Individuals who incorporated more plant-based protein into their diets exhibited a lower risk of developing CKD. Moreover, these participants demonstrated healthier blood pressure, BMI, triglyceride levels, and inflammatory markers.

While it is essential to acknowledge that individuals favoring plant-based protein also tended to adopt other healthy behaviors, such as non-smoking and regular physical activity, the study findings still indicate the potential benefits of plant-based protein for kidney health. Importantly, these positive effects were observed across all subgroups, including those with hypertension, diabetes, higher BMI, and elevated inflammation levels.

Understanding the Mechanisms: Why Plant-Based Protein Matters

The advantages of plant-based protein for kidney health can be attributed to several factors:

1. Amino Acid Profile: Plant-based diets tend to be rich in specific amino acids like glutamic acid, cystine, proline, phenylalanine, and serine. These amino acids may alleviate the nitrogen load on the kidneys and reduce acid production, ultimately benefiting kidney function.

2. Fiber Content: Plant-based proteins are typically associated with higher fiber content compared to animal proteins. This dietary fiber plays a pivotal role in modifying the composition of gut microbiota, resulting in reduced circulating cholesterol levels and inflammation, both of which are critical risk factors for kidney disease.

3. Lower Inflammation: Plant-based proteins, in contrast to their animal counterparts, contain higher levels of antioxidants and lower levels of saturated fat. These nutritional characteristics contribute to reduced inflammation, a key determinant of kidney health.

Practical Implications: Incorporating Plant-Based Protein

The implications of this research extend to all individuals seeking to improve their overall health, irrespective of their kidney disease risk. Embracing a plant-based diet can offer an array of health benefits, including better heart health, weight management, and a reduced risk of certain cancers. As Silas Norman, MD, MPH, co-medical director of Kidney and Pancreas Transplantation at the University of Michigan emphasizes, adopting a plant-based diet can enhance overall well-being.

For those with known risk factors for CKD, such as diabetes or high blood pressure, transitioning from animal to plant-based protein sources may be particularly advantageous. Initiating dietary changes can start with small, sustainable habits, such as embracing “Meatless Monday” or gradually replacing a portion of ground meat in recipes with plant alternatives like tofu, beans, or lentils. Home-cooked meals can prioritize plant-based ingredients, while animal-based protein consumption can be reserved for dining out.

However, it is crucial to emphasize minimally processed protein choices, such as soy foods, whole grains, nuts, seeds, beans, and lentils, over highly processed plant-based alternatives like faux meats or frozen dinners. The latter often contain elevated levels of phosphorus, potassium, and sodium, which may necessitate restriction in individuals with kidney disease, as their kidneys may have limited capacity to filter these nutrients effectively.
